> I've had interference over the entire radio spectrum that sounded like a
> buzz every 20 to 100 KHZ and completely covered receive signals. It has
> taken me several months trying to discover the cause. This past week I
> found that it was the Sharper Image Ionic Breeze air purifier model S1637.
> This is the current model that is advertised on TV and in other mediums.
> The company does not have a cure for the problem other than offering
> another unit of the same model number. They consider themselves to be
> within the FCC part 15 emissions standard. They had offered a unit model
> number S1730EM1, but have discontinued it due to lack of customer needs.
> Their cure is turn it off when one wants to use the radio or watch TV,
> etc. A real bummer.
